Logo
Loading...
Loading...
media-photo
media-photo
media-photo
media-photo
media-photo
media-photo
media-photo
media-photo
Primary Location
Main location110 N Brand Blvd Glendale California 91203 US(818) 244-0411
Casual counter-serve chain for build-your-own sandwiches & salads, with health-conscious options.
Loading...
Loading...
Home
Businesses
Marketplace